MMMMM----- Recipe via Meal-Master (tm) v8.06 Title: Ribbon Salad With Orange Vinaigrette Categories: Squash, Vegetables, Citrus, Fruits Yield: 8 servings 1 md Zucchini 1 md Cucumber 1 md Carrot 3 md Oranges 3 c Fresh baby spinach 4 Green onions; fine chopped 1/2 c Walnuts; chopped 1/2 ts Salt 1/2 ts Pepper 1/2 c Golden raisins MMMMM------------------------VINAIGRETTE----------------------------- 1/4 c Olive oil 4 ts White wine vinegar 1 tb Green onion; fine chopped 2 ts Honey 1/4 ts Salt 1/4 ts Pepper Using a vegetable peeler, shave zucchini, cucumber, and carrot lengthwise into very thin strips. Finely grate enough zest from oranges to measure 2 tb. Cut 1 orange crosswise in half; squeeze juice from orange to measure 1/2 cup. Reserve zest and juice for vinaigrette. Cut a thin slice from the top and bottom of remaining oranges; stand oranges upright on a cutting board. With a knife, cut off peel and outer membrane from orange. Cut along the membrane of each segment to remove fruit. In a large bowl, combine spinach, orange sections, green onions, walnuts, salt, pepper and, raisins. Add vegetable ribbons; gently toss to combine. In a small bowl, combine vinaigrette ingredients. Add reserved orange zest and juice; whisk until blended. Drizzle half of the vinaigrette over salad; toss to coat. Serve with remaining vinaigrette.
